Seeking a competent RN with experience in similar clinical settings to practice independently, provide routine and complex care, and manage long-term goals.
Responsibilities include utilizing the nursing process (assessment, diagnosis, planning, intervention, evaluation), addressing psychosocial and cultural needs, administering medications, documenting care, and educating patients and families.
Core competencies involve critical thinking, effective communication, patient throughput management, unit operations, safety practices, and adherence to policies and regulations.
Technical skills cover health information documentation, medical equipment handling, medical order processing, chart reading, and patient safety protocols.
Qualifications include a BSN preferred, 1+ year experience, RN license, BLS certification, and de-escalation training within 90 days.
Work is per diem, requiring flexibility and adherence to safety and quality standards.
